Moelwyn - Boy Name Meaning and Pronunciation

Moelwyn

Moelwyn is a Welsh name with a strong and ancient heritage, meaning 'bald hill' or 'bare hill'. It evokes images of rugged landscapes and a connection to nature. Summary and Meaning

Meaning: bald hill, bare hill

Origin: The name Moelwyn is of Welsh origin, derived from the Welsh words 'moel' (bald) and 'bryn' (hill).

Cultural Significance: Moelwyn is a name deeply rooted in Welsh culture and history. It is often used to name places and landmarks in Wales, reflecting the importance of the landscape and its features in Welsh identity.

Historical Significance: Moelwyn is a name with a rich history in Wales. It is associated with various historical figures and places, including Moelwyn Mawr, a mountain in Snowdonia National Park. The name has been used in Wales for centuries, reflecting its deep connection to the land and its people.
